#700df8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#700df8 is composed of 43.9% red, 5.1%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.8%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 265.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 51.2%. #700df8 color hex could be obtained by blending #e01aff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

Shades and Tints of #700df8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030006 is the darkest color, while #f7f2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#700df8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828085 is the less saturated color, while #700df8 is the most saturated one.
